make sure u read the README also....mainly...on offense, run plays and don't try to shoot until around 12 seconds on the shot clock

...i know its really hard with a D'antoni system...but to keep it real its a must

also on D (not sure if its in the README)...but i usually play only half court man-to-man...occasionally zone...and only when the game is tight and late..full court man-to-man

...keep in mind the sliders reach-in foul is high to make u think twice before trying to go for the steal


...simulated games look more realisitc, can't wait to how it is with my sliders :mrgreen:
